48:
48/2 = 24
24/2 = 12
12/2 = 6
6/2 = 3
We can not divide by 2, but we can divide by 3:
3/3 = 1
That's as far as we go. So I divided by 2 four times and once by 3:
Therefore:
48 = 2 * 2 * 2 * 2 * 3
Now we take 72
72 / 2 = 36
36 / 2 = 18
18 / 2 = 9
Nine is not divisible by 2, but it is by 3, so:
9 / 3 = 3
3 / 3 = 1
That's as far as we can go.
I divided by 2 three times and by 3 two times. Therefore
72 = 2 * 2 * 2 * 3 * 3

Answer:
The perimeter will be 10 times the original.
Step-by-step explanation:
Formula for Perimeter of rectangle is
2l + 2 w. From the diagram shown, the perimeter is 2×6 +2×3 = 12+6 =18cm
If if each side is increased by a factor of 10
Our length becomes 6×10= 60cm
Our width becomes 3×10= 30cm
New perimeter becomes
2×60 + 2×30
= 120+60 = 180cm
New perimeter(180 cm)= 10× original perimeter (18cm)
So The perimeter will be 10 times the original.
